Lighting: Collection
City 05 Dec blurb
“With names like Pharos, Aurora, Stamen, and Binary, Jeremy Pyles’ new collection of hand-blown glass lighting in muted shades of translucent amber, smoke, and dark gray look like creatures you’d find living deep in the ocean. The glow from their low-wattage exposed bulbs (included) is the perfect companion to your favorite book on a rainy day in the city, or for ending a dinner party amongst close friends.
The pendants’ true beauty comes from their simplicity as the collection stunningly reduces the concept of lighting to its barest essential.
Even changing the bulbs is an organic experience; Reaching your hand inside the Binary feels like plucking ripened fruit about to fall from a tree.”
-CITY, December 2005

In the Modern World
Dwell 05 Sept blurb
“Light Fixtures by Jeremy Pyles for Niche: In botany, a flower is considered perfect if it contains both male (stamen) and female (pistil) reproductive organs. And while Mr. Pyles was definitely focused on the masculine character of both his Stamen (right) and Bell Jar (middle) designs with their elongated bulbs, the delicate structure of the surrounding glass is unmistakably feminine. His Terra Quattro fixture (left) contains a corresponding number of standard bulbs. Each is available in smoke, dark gray, and a particularly stunning amber tone.”
– Dwell, September 2005

Market Lighting
Interior Design 05 August blurb
“A blown-glass base and a linen shade compose Jeremy Pyles’s lyrical ‘Trumpette‘ lamp. The shade has a 17-inch diameter, and the whole lamp stands 22 inches high. It takes a 75-watt incandescent bulb.”
- Interior Design, August 2005
